Bol The Harrier was one of the most unusual combat aircraft ever built: a fixed-wing jet that could take off from short decks, land vertically, support troops from forward bases, and give small carriers a form of air power once reserved for much larger ships. Born from Cold War fears of vulnerable runways and shaped by British engineering, the Harrier became far more than an aviation curiosity. It became a working military aircraft, a naval fighter, a Marine Corps attack jet, and a symbol of what could happen when necessity forced engineers to rethink the rules of flight. The Harrier Story: Vertical Flight, Small Carriers, and the Jump Jet That Defied Runways tells the full story of the aircraft family, from the Hawker P.1127 and Kestrel trials to the Pegasus engine, RAF Harriers, Sea Harriers, AV-8B Harrier II, international operators, the Falklands War, Marine Corps expeditionary operations, retirement, and the legacy carried forward by the F-35B. Written in clear, fact-based language for general readers, aviation enthusiasts, students, and military-history readers, this book explains how the Harrier worked, why it mattered, where it succeeded, and what compromises came with its extraordinary capabilities. This is a story of engines, carriers, pilots, maintainers, deck crews, combat, risk, innovation, and hard limits. The Harrier was not the fastest fighter or the heaviest strike aircraft of its age. Its importance came from something different: it changed where fixed-wing air power could begin and end.
